    now this is again something very much determined by the veichle I was on. I have done something similar to this on Barnet Hill in a shopping trolley (3 mile long straight stretch of road, very big hill. Infact the highest point between London and York) I stayed in yelling at people to move their ass out of my way and all the while shifting my weight in an effort to steer it. I found by slamming my weight to the side violently in the trolley I could make it turn 45 degrees in that direction...this however did not let me steer the trolley. My ride came to an end after almost getting hit by a car and crashing in to a curb/kerb (the granite slabs they use to edge the roads with) I smashed in to that and got thrown from the trolley it hurt like hell to land on the pavement still I went all floppy in the crash for some reason and although it looked bad it didn't do any serious harm, minor concussion and cuts with a lot of bruising was all I sustained apparently the driver that almost killed me had to go hospital for shock. I had been thrown down the hill in the trolley by some idiots who thought it would be funny to throw a guy in black in a shopping trolley down a major road (it used to be the A1 btw till they re-routed that) at night.
